But shows how little value we've had on players we've paid big fees for

Think only the following have even made 100 appearances for the club

2 - Hermann (Left for knock down fee but a good signing)
6 - Leadbitter (Left for free)
7 - Norris (left for free)
9 - Jackson
9= - Lee Martin (left for free)
16 - Carlos Edwards (left for free)
19 - Gareth McAuley (left for free)

Plus Marcus Stewart (5) who was obviously a great signing, and Chris Makin (14=) who did well enough

Our 20 biggest ever signings listed here on 09:52 - Jan 19 with 1877 viewsTrumptonBlue

Our 20 biggest ever signings listed here on 09:23 - Jan 19 by mylittletown

To be fair, they were all very good, good, or decent enough signings, with the obvious exception of Lee Martin, who was a good athlete, but not a footballer.


I was looking back at some seasons past the other day, and I was surprised how much Martin played for us. When not injured or suspended, he started pretty much every game from January 2012 through to March 2013. He was very much part of McCarthy's team that turned round the 2012/13 season (and part of the team that got into the mess in the first place, of course).

I had also forgotten that he was offered a new deal at the end of 2012/13 - albeit on reduced terms - so Mick certainly wasn't desperate to get rid.

None of which means he wasn't rubbish, of course.
